you’re probably aware of most of the classic solutions to hiccups already:

  • hold your breath and count to ten
  • have someone scare them out of you
  • drink water upside down
  • drink hot water
  • drink ice cold water
  • bite a lemon
  • hold your knees to your chest
  • etc.

none of those methods really seem to work consistently for me. but i read a recent comment somewhere on reddit that seems to have the golden ticket!

this poster claimed that hiccups as a biological action stem from an ancient fish-y remnant in the brain. in essence, hiccups are your brain telling you to breathe through your gills. and you can calm your hiccups by reminding yourself that you are not a fish.

it sounds a little preposterous, and having done no further research into the topic i cannot claim whether it’s scientifically accurate or not. however, i can claim that it works consistently for me! the last four times i have had the hiccups, i’ve taken a deep breath and thought to myself “bro, you are not a fish”. and all four times, the hiccups have subsided nearly instantly.

so the next time you have the hiccups, try reminding yourself that you’re not a fish. you might just be surprised. and if it doesn’t work, well you can always try drinking some water off the roof of your mouth 😉
